[Qemu-block] [PATCH 02/13] block: Track write zero limits in bytes


From: Eric Blake
Subject: [Qemu-block] [PATCH 02/13] block: Track write zero limits in bytes
Date: Tue, 24 May 2016 16:25:21 -0600

Another step towards removing sector-based interfaces: convert
the maximum write and minimum alignment values from sectorss to
bytes.  Alignment is changed to 'int', since it makes no sense
to have an alignment larger than the maximum write.  Add an
assert that no one was trying to use sectors to get a write
zeroes larger than 2G.  Rename the variables to let the compiler
check that all users are converted to the new semantics.
